The cheapest way to get from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park is to drive which costs £4 - £6 and takes 29 min.
The fastest way to get from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park is to taxi which takes 29 min and costs £55 - £70.
No, there is no direct bus from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park. However, there are services departing from Ellesmere Port Bus Interchange and arriving at York Avenue via Elliot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 41m.
No, there is no direct train from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park. However, there are services departing from Ellesmere Port and arriving at Mossley Hill via Liverpool Lime Street.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 31m.
The distance between Ellesmere Port and Sefton Park is 16 miles. The road distance is 16.4 miles.
The best way to get from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park without a car is to train and line 75 bus which takes 1h 13m and costs £8 - £19.
It takes approximately 1h 13m to get from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park, including transfers.
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park bus services, operated by Stagecoach Merseyside & South Lancashire, depart from Ellesmere Port Bus Interchange station.
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park train services, operated by Merseyrail, depart from Ellesmere Port station.
The best way to get from Ellesmere Port to Sefton Park is to bus which takes 1h 41m and costs £3 - £7. Alternatively, you can train, which costs £8 - £20 and takes 1h 31m.
